How they compare

Oman currently reports 12.28 against 9.03 in Honduras, a difference of 3.25.

That makes Oman's figure about 1.4 times Honduras's.

The two have swapped places 19 times across 65 shared years of data; in 1960 it was Honduras ahead.

Honduras ranks 126th and Oman ranks 125th of 188 countries.

Oman has averaged higher in every one of the 7 decades both report.

Head to head by decade

Decade Honduras Oman Difference Ahead
1960s 47.25 99.65 52.4 Oman
1970s 42.08 97.28 55.2 Oman
1980s 35.13 53.46 18.33 Oman
1990s 26.23 39.82 13.59 Oman
2000s 33.63 45.83 12.2 Oman
2010s 22.79 32.31 9.51 Oman
2020s 9.93 20.68 10.74 Oman

Averages of every year both report within each decade.

A heating degree day (HDD) is a measurement designed to track energy use. It is the number of degrees that a day's average temperature is below 18°C (65°F). Daily degree days are accumulated to obtain annual values.
